Grade A, and why
product-and-deploy-doc-sync sc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 11d ago.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.
What it actually says
Use this skill for doc-sync work inside docs/.
Workflow
- Identify the code or infra source of truth first.
- Update all affected docs, not just the one you opened first.
- Prefer exact routes, commands, and repo paths.
- Remove stale product or deployment claims as needed.
Read references/docs-sync-checklist.md.

product-and-deploy-doc-sync is a skill published in the GitHub repository hoangsonww/PetSwipe-Match-App (26 stars, last pushed 3d ago), licensed MIT. It adds 47 tokens to every session and 127 once invoked, about $0.0002 per session on Opus 5. A static security scan graded it A with 0 findings. No closer match exists in the catalogue, so it is treated as the original; first seen 2026-08-30.
